NPFL: NFF’s hammer hits FC Ifeanyi Ubah

The Nigeria Football Federation NFF have slammed a fine of N2, Million on Nigeria Professional Football League NPFL side, FC Ifeanyi Ubah.

The fine was in relation to the aborted Matchday 20 league fixture involving FC Ifeanyi Ubah and MFM which was scheduled to hold at the Nnamdi Azikiwe Stadium Enugu.

In ordering the replay of the match, the NFF disciplinary committee ruled that FC Ifeanyi is to pay the indemnities of the match officials as well as defray MFM FC’s N2, million expenses they inccured as a result of the aborted match.

The case involves FC Ifeanyi Ubah Vs. MFM FC in a matchday 20 fixture scheduled to be played on the 9th May, 2021 at Nnamdi Azikiwe Stadium, Enugu.

Though Nnewi Township Stadium is the traditional home venue of FC Ifeanyi Ubah, part of the disciplinary sanctions imposed on the Club by League Management Company (LMC), in the aftermath of their matchday 15 fixture was, “an order moving FC Ifeanyi Ubah to the Nnamdi Azikiwe Stadium, Enugu”, until a satisfactory revised stadium security plan is provided and approved by the League Management Company (LMC).
